
Few days back the mayor of Shimla ( capital of the state of Himachal Pradesh) announced a scheme which will not only encourage pet ownership but also help stray dogs get a home.
The municipal corporation of Shimla has given incentives to it's residents to adopt stray dogs.
The city has a large number of stray dogs and to tackle the problem the mayor has announced few incentives which will be given to the people who will adopt the dogs.
These incentives are:
1 the adopter will be given free parking
2 the adopter will not pay garbage bill
3 the adopter will be felicitated by the municipal corpiration for helping the city in reducing stray dog population and also giving the dog a home.
Till now 10 people have applied for adoption and they shall be felicitated by the corporation at the end of this month.
